Baruipur Is Set To Become An Education Hub With All Modern Facilities

Baruipur is set to become an education hub with all modern facilities.

Laying the foundation of the new South 24-Parganas district headquarters at Baruipur's Dhopagachhi on Wednesday, chief minister Buddhadeb Bhattacharjee said: "Several colleges, universities, education institutes and research centres will come up here and people would not have to go to the city to avail these facilities."

The CM said the state is in touch with the Centre on setting up some training centres. "The national institute of pharmaceuticals and other national institutes will be set up here. A research centre on the Sunderbans mangrove forest will also come up. I have contacted Union minister Kapil Sibal about setting up a oceanography research centre," he said.

Bhattacharjee said people had demanded that the South 24-Parganas district headquarters be shifted from Alipore. "So, I asked our land and land reforms minister Abdur Rezzak Mollah to identity land for the purpose. Finally, this area was identified. This is the ideal spot as it also has a good rail connection and road network," the chief minister said.

He added around 500 acre was acquired in the area without facing any resistance. "KMDA will take up the work of shifting the DM and SP offices, the police line, the district court, Alipore jail and the zilla parishad offices. Even the MR Bangur hospital would be shifted here. Flats for people from all income categories will be constructed here. Commercial complexes, district irrigation and education offices will also come up," he said. However, he assured that the place would not be converted into a concrete jungle. "There will be enough greenery," he said.
